NOVELTY - Preparation of graphene aerogel having directional ordered pore structure involves dispersing graphene oxide (GO) in water to obtain a graphene oxide solution, dissolving polyethyleneimine (PEI) in a phosphate buffer solution or ethanol solution to obtain a polyethyleneimine solution, dissolving chitosan (CS) in acetic acid to obtain chitosan solution, adding the polyethyleneimine solution and the chitosan solution into the graphene oxide solution, mixing uniformly, performing hydrothermal reduction reaction to obtain graphene-polyethyleneimine-chitosan composite slurry, adding the composite slurry into a mold for freezing, and vacuum drying. The thermal conductivity coefficient of the bottom of the mold is greater than that of the side wall. USE - Preparation of graphene aerogel for carbon dioxide adsorption (all claimed). ADVANTAGE - The method provides graphene aerogel having directional ordered pore structure, high specific surface area, high porosity and rich carbon adsorption sites beneficial for adsorbing carbon dioxide.
